首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
在考生文件夹下,对数据库salary_db完成如下综合应用: 设计一个名称为form2的表单,在表单上设计一个"选项组"(又称选项按钮组,名称为Optiongroup1)及两个命令按钮"生成"(名称为Command1)和"退出"(名称为Command2);
在考生文件夹下,对数据库salary_db完成如下综合应用: 设计一个名称为form2的表单,在表单上设计一个"选项组"(又称选项按钮组,名称为Optiongroup1)及两个命令按钮"生成"(名称为Command1)和"退出"(名称为Command2);
admin
2013-11-10
62
问题
在考生文件夹下,对数据库salary_db完成如下综合应用:
设计一个名称为form2的表单,在表单上设计一个"选项组"(又称选项按钮组,名称为Optiongroup1)及两个命令按钮"生成"(名称为Command1)和"退出"(名称为Command2);其中选项按钮组有"雇员工资表"(名称为Option1)、"部门表"(名称为Option2)和"部门工资汇总表"(名称为Option3)三个选项按钮。然后为表单建立数据环境,并向数据环境添加dept表(名称为Cursor1)和salarys表(名称为Cursor2)。
各选项按钮功能如下:
(1)当用户选择"雇员工资表"选项按钮后,再按"生成"命令按钮,查询显示在简单应用中创建的sview视图中的所有信息并把结果存入表gz1.dbf中。
(2)当用户选择"部门表"选项按钮后,再按"生成"命令按钮,查询显示dept表中每个部门的部门号和部门名称并把结果存入表bm1.dbf中。
(3)当用户选择"部门工资汇总表"选项按钮后,再按"生成"命令按钮,则按部门汇总,将该公司的部门号、部门名、工资、补贴、奖励、失业保险和医疗统筹按各部门的支出汇总合计结果存入表hz1.dbf中。请注意:字段名必须与原字段名一致。
(4)按"退出"按钮,退出表单。
注意:以上各项功能必须调试、运行通过。
选项
答案
【操作步骤】 步骤1:单击常用工具栏中的"新建"按钮,文件类型选择"表单",打开表单设计器。单击工具栏上"保存"按钮,在弹出"保存"对话框中输入"form2"即可。 步骤2:在"表单控件"中选定"选项按钮组"控件,在"表单设计器-form2.scx"中建立这个选项组,在选项组"属性"的ButtonCount中输入"3"。 步骤3:选中这个选项组并单击鼠标右键,在弹出菜单中选择"编辑"菜单项,再单击"Option1",在其"属性"的Caption处输入"雇员工资表";单击"Option2",在其"属性"的Caption处输入"部门表";单击"Option3",在其"属性"窗口的Caption处输入"部门工资汇总表"。 步骤4:在"表单设计器-form2.scx"中添加两个命令按钮,在第1个命令按钮"属性"的Caption处输入"生成",在第2个命令按钮"属性"的Caption处输入"退出"。 如果数据库salary_db在没有被打开的情况下 步骤5:在"表单设计器-form2.scx"中,单击鼠标右键,在弹出菜单中选择"数据环境"菜单项,在"打开"对话框中选中表"dept"并单击"确定"按钮,接着在"添加表或视图"中再选择表"salarys",再关闭"添加表或视图"对话框。 如果数据库salary_db已经打开 步骤6:在"表单设计器-form2.scx"中,单击鼠标右键,在弹出菜单中选择"数据环境"菜单项,在"添加表或视图"对话框中先选中表"dept"并单击"添加"按钮,接着再选中"salarys"并单击"添加"按钮,最后接着单击"关闭"按钮关闭"添加表或视图"对话框。 步骤7:双击"生成"按钮,在"Command1.Click"编辑窗口中编写相应的程序 open database salary_db do case case thisForm.optiongroup1.value = 1 &&"雇员工资表" select * from sview into table gz1 case thisForm.optiongroup1.value = 2 && "部门表" select * from dept into table bm1 case thisForm.optiongroup1.value = 3 &&"部门工资汇总表" SELECT salarys.部门号,部门名,sum(工资) 工资,sum(补贴) 补贴,sum(奖励) 奖励,sum(失业保险) 失业保险,sum(医疗统筹) 医疗统筹; FROM salarys,dept; WHERE salarys.部门号 = dept.部门号; GROUP BY salarys.部门号 into table hz1 endcase close all 步骤8:双击"退出"命令按钮,在"Command2.Click"编辑窗口中输入"Thisform. Release",接着关闭编辑窗口。
解析
利用表单设计器创建表单,依据题意设置表单各控件,向表单中添加数据环境,添加表单及控件的属性和方法,编写程序语句以完成表单功能。
转载请注明原文地址:https://kaotiyun.com/show/vAop777K
本试题收录于:
二级VF题库NCRE全国计算机二级分类
0
二级VF
NCRE全国计算机二级
相关试题推荐
设有职工表(部门号,职工号,姓名,性别,出生日期),查询所有目前年龄在40岁以下(包含40岁)的职工信息(姓名、性别和年龄),正确的命令是______。
设字段变量“工作日期”为日期型,“工资”为数值型,则要表达“工龄大于30年,工资高于1500,且低于1800元”这命令,其表达式是______。
结构化分析方法是一种面向______的需求分析方法。
分别查询男生和女生的入校总分的平均分,并将结果合并成一个查询结果。请填空补充下面的SELECT语句:SELECT性别,AVG(入校总分)AS平均分;FROM学生表WHERE性别="女"【】;【】SELECT性别,AVG(入校总分)AS平均分;
在VsualFoxPro中释放和关闭表单的方法是______。
查询订购单号首字符是“P”的订单信息,应该使用命令______。
数据结构包括数据的逻辑结构、数据的【】以及对数据的操作运算。
设有如下程序段,若要给f1文件追加新记录,但又不改变当前表的打开状态,应该使用命令序列______。SELECT1USEf1SELECT2USEf2SELECT3USEf3
在关系型数据库设计中,设计关系模式是数据库设计中______阶段的任务。
查询比任何一个男生入校总分高的女生姓名和入校总分。请填空补充下面的SELECT语句:SELECT姓名,入校总分FROM学生表WHERE【】;(SELECT【】FROM学生WHERE性别="男");AND【】/*注意:此行是父查询中的条件*
随机试题
里格斯认为,政治和行政存在着一种_________。
【T1】CustomerRelationshipManagement(CRM)providesyourcompanywithnewwaysofbetterunderstandingandservingyourcustomer.
哮喘持续状态是指哮喘发作严重,时间持续在()
A.以病人作为受试对象的试验B.以人作为受试对象的试验C.人体实验时必须要做到真正的知情同意D.选择受试者的时候需遵循的E.保障受试者身心安全人体实验的核心宗旨是()
甲公司为增值税一般纳税企业,适用增值税税率为17%,其中2009年至2013年与固定资产有关的业务资料如下:(1)2009年3月12日,甲公司购进一台需要安装的生产用设备,取得的增值税专用发票上注明的设备价款为450万元,增值税为76.5万元,另发生运费
根据《中华人民共和国个人独资企业法》规定,导致个人独资企业应当解散的情形有()。
根据《公司法》,股份有限公司股东大会做出()决议时,不必经过出席会议的股东所持表决权的三分之二以上通过。
悬空寺释迦牟尼、老子、孔子的塑像共处一室,堪称中国宗教史上的一段佳话。()
A.循环血量减少B.血浆晶体渗透压升高C.两者都是D.两者都不是使醛固酮释放增多的是
StudentlifeatAmericanuniversitiesischaoticduringthefirstweekofeachquarterorsemester.Registeringforclasses,bec
最新回复
(
0
)